In this episode, Sae Ra Germaine, CAVAL’s Deputy CEO, chats with Sebastian Hammer, co‑founder of Index Data. They explore the current landscape of open source in the library technology sector, including how increasing corporate consolidation is reducing interoperability and limiting innovation. Sebastian also discusses Australia’s national library infrastructure using an open-source solution, and what that means for data sovereignty, collaboration, and the future of library systems. If you don’t put us in front, will we ever be found? A conversation with Mare Maticevski and My Van Dang (ALIA Multicultural Group)

In this episode, Marie Robineau - CAVAL, talks with Mare Maticevski from RMIT and My Van Dang from Greater Dandenong Libraries. They are the Convenor/founding member and Secretary, respectively, of the ALIA multicultural group, which was established to advocate for multicultural inclusion across all library sectors. They share their migrant experiences that inspire their commitment to inclusive library services and discuss ongoing library programs that build community trust and encourage cultural exchanges. The conversation highlights the importance of culturally sensitive practices and the need for the sector to enhance equity, visibility, and appreciation for multicultural collections. If you're leading a library in 2024, you are leading it for the first time! A conversation with Tony Zanders

In this episode, Jaime McCowan, CEO, CAVAL, interviews Tony Zanders, Founder and CEO of Skilltype, about his journey from Silicon Valley to the library world. Tony shares his transition from working in tech to tackling challenges in the library profession, including skill gaps, leadership, and technology adoption. They discuss Tony's experience founding Skilltype, a platform designed to help libraries manage staff development and meet evolving needs. The conversation also covers entrepreneurship, raising investment, and the importance of diversity, equity, and inclusion in shaping the future of libraries. Building thriving communities while preventing burnout: A conversation with Hugh Rundle

In this episode, Sae Ra Germaine, Deputy CEO of CAVAL, has a conversation with Hugh Rundle [https://www.hughrundle.net/]. Hugh currently works at La Trobe University Library, has co-founded the GLAMR organisation 'newCardigan' [https://newcardigan.org/] and is involved in many other interesting projects. During their chat, they discuss the evolving landscape of community-based organisations within the sector. Hugh shares insights into the formation and growth of newCardigan, the challenges of community building, the role of social media in maintaining connections, and the tensions between professionalisation and volunteer-driven initiatives. You'll hear about significant events, key takeaways, and the importance of maintaining a healthy balance to prevent burnout.
